Afghanistan beat Pakistan to lay down early T20 Asia Cup marker | Cricket News
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


Afghanistan beat Pakistan by 18 runs in the United Arab Emirates during the tri-series warm-up for the Asia Cup.

Published On 2 Sep 20252 Sep 2025

Afghanistan secured an 18-run victory over Pakistan in their tri-series warm-up for the Asia Cup, driven by half-centuries from Ibrahim Zadran (65) and Sediqullah Atal (64), while spinners Rashid Khan, Mohammad Nabi, and Noor Ahmad took six wickets to restrict Pakistan to 151-9. Both teams now hold four points each in the series, with UAE yet to score as they prepare for the Asia Cup starting September 9.
